Analysis

The most recent figure for out-of-school rate for children one year before the official primary in Syrian Arab Republic is 53.2%, measured in 2024.

That represents a change of down 3.7% on the previous year and down 20.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, out-of-school rate for children one year before the official primary in Syrian Arab Republic peaked at 66.6% in 2013 and was at its lowest, 28.8%, in 2006.

Syrian Arab Republic ranks 26th of 175 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 20 years of available data.

Out-of-school rate for children one year before the official primary in Syrian Arab Republic, year by year

Annual values for Out-of-school rate for children one year before the official primary entry age, female (%) in Syrian Arab Republic, 1999 to 2024.
Year % Change
1999 59.4%
2000 54.5% -8.3%
2001 53.9% -1.1%
2002 53.0% -1.7%
2003 49.0% -7.5%
2004 47.1% -4.0%
2005 44.0% -6.4%
2006 28.8% -34.7%
2007 36.2% +25.8%
2008 38.5% +6.5%
2009 44.6% +15.9%
2010 50.7% +13.6%
2011 42.7% -15.7%
2012 45.1% +5.6%
2013 66.6% +47.6%
2020 63.6% -4.5%
2021 61.4% -3.5%
2022 55.4% -9.8%
2023 55.2% -0.3%
2024 53.2% -3.7%
